ISLAMABAD: The Ministry of Finance has given approval of the summery for cut in petroleum product prices, Geo News reported.
The new price would be effective from May 01.
Sources told Geo News the ministry approved Rs0.34 decrease in the per litre price of petrol, Rs4.51 in diesel and Rs3.08 of kerosene oil, light diesel Rs0.93 and HOBC Rs1.94.
Following cut in the prices, the new price of petrol will be Rs107.97 per litre, diesel Rs109.34, kerosene oil Rs98.07, light diesel Rs94.13 and HOBC Rs134.63.
